Subject: Read-replica lag alarm — resolved

Team,

The Norbeck replica lag alarm fired at 03:12 after a bulk archival job saturated the WAL stream. No data exposure; reads were failed over to the primary per policy. The archival job is now throttled and the alarm threshold reviewed. Security reviewers: audit trail is intact and attached. The hotfix shipped under the token below.

session token of bajeg-bajop = htk4_6c57

# Runbook: Kiosk Recovery — Perchwell Lobby Units

If a Perchwell kiosk wedges, the watchdog (`perch-watch`) should reboot it within 90s. When it doesn't, the unit is probably stuck in account-recovery mode after too many failed badge scans. Don't power-cycle — you'll corrupt the session journal. Instead, SSH in from the maintenance VLAN and run `perch-watch --release`. When prompted, supply the recovery passphrase shown below.

vault phrase of fafop-hahop = ralys-kasion-normir-belix-silys-fendor

### Step 7 — Archive cold buckets

Before running the Frostvault archiver, confirm your plugin declares ARCHIVE_TIER=glacial and a retention window of at least 180 days. Set CV_BUCKET_PREFIX to match your plugin namespace or the sweep will skip your objects. Dry-run first: CV_DRY_RUN=true, check the manifest, then flip it off. Archives are sealed and uploaded to the Hollowmere vault; failed uploads retry three times, then dead-letter. The vault endpoint authenticates each upload, so append its credential on the next line:

secret setting of bagag-kajof: RELAY_SECRET8=d9a517d5